It uses a cable connection. The 1.5 mm flush-mount range means it detects ferrous targets at close proximity — typical for end-of-stroke or position feedback on small pneumatic cylinders or indexing tables where space is tight.
Rated for 0.2 A switching current — sized for direct input to a PLC or DC relay, not for driving a contactor coil without an interposing relay. The PNP sourcing output is standard for European-sourced control systems; verify the load common is tied to 0 V DC. The 10-34 V DC supply range covers 24 V nominal with headroom for brownout conditions on a long cable run.
